People also ask, can I get money for my old MacBook Pro?

Apple has a trade-in program for many of its products, including MacBooks. Plug in the details of your machine and you can get money for it in the form of an Apple Store Gift Card or a credit toward your next purchase. If Apple determines your ancient MacBook holds no value, it'll let you recycle it for free.

How much can you sell a 2010 MacBook Pro for?

It depends on the condition, the battery, and the amount of memory and drive. (As of 2018 or so) One in good condition, with a battery that still works, 4gb RAM, and a working hard drive should be around $200.

Is my old Mac worth anything?

But this can be a tough value to determine, there isn't a blue book or single exchange available for old Macs. As of this writing (2011), on average I'd say most old Macs are worth about $100. Many less than that. An original 128k Mac, truly rare items and prototypes can command hundreds to thousands of dollars.

What's the best used MacBook pro to buy?

Depending on your budget, I'd recommend a 2014 or 2015 MacBook Pro or -- if you have the budget, a 2019 or 2020 machine with Apple's renewed keyboard design. Avoid 2016 to 2018 machines, which have had notorious keyboard reliability problems, and you won't save that much on a purchase.

What should I do before selling my MacBook?

Factory reset

You need to put your MacBook ($850 at Best Buy) into recovery mode in order to erase all of your data and reinstall MacOS. To enter recovery mode, restart your Mac and immediately press and hold Command-R. You can release the keys when you see the Apple logo.

How much can I get for a 2011 MacBook Pro?

According to Mactracker the 2010 13" is worth about $300 based on a 6 month review of completed auctions on eBay. The 2011 15" in good working order would sell for about $500.
